Job Overview

The Executive Chef is responsible for providing overall leadership and management for all phases of food

production and food presentation operations for the community’s Dining Services operations. These responsibilities include but not limited to overseeing and leading the food production and food presentation operations, financial management and supervising, hiring, coaching dining services team members. Responsible for handling foods in accordance with sanitary procedures and Sunrise quality service standards and complies with all federal, state, local regulatory procedures regarding food production and food presentation.

Dining Services Operations

  • Leads overall food production, food presentation, menu development and planning, oversight and supervision of dining services team members and labor/labour management, purchasing, managing food cost and financial management.
  • Develops menus to community and regulatory standards.
  • Demonstrates, incorporates knowledge and provides leadership in specialty areas of nutrition and therapeutic diets.
  • Supports and adheres to product order guide and primary vendor program as outlined in Sunrise Menu Programming and Purchasing.
  • Ensures all meals and serving portions are prepared in accordance with Sunrise quality service standards and industry standards.
  • Ensures and provides methods/procedures that count, measure and weigh food for all menus ensuring cost and portion control.
  • Facilitates food production, food presentation and sanitation training to dining service team members.
  • Champions community goals of food quality achievement by monitoring and evaluating for peak timing, cooking methods, plating, garnishing and service delivery.
  • Ensures the industry standard HACCP (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point) is in place.
  • Supports and oversees all special events food production and food presentation actively with an emphasis on marketing events.
  • Oversees the Bistro, Banquets and catering events and other assigned dining venues.


Record Keeping

  • Reviews to ensure all records regarding food and equipment temperature recordings are complete and filed per Sunrise quality service standards and regulatory compliance.
  • Reviews to ensure all side-work and assigned cleaning checklists are completed and filed according to policy and regulatory compliance.
  • Reviews to ensure the rotation (FIFO: First In / First Out) and security of such foods and supplies are maintained per Sunrise quality standards and regulatory compliance.
  • Responsible for maintaining all past production sheets.
  • Responsible for maintaining all HACCP (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point) records.
  • Maintains Chef’s Daily Assistant Log.


Resident Services

  • Promotes customer engagement activities and interacts with residents during meal times to monitor resident satisfaction or concerns about food service and develops plans to address as appropriate.
  • Reviews, reads, notates and initializes the Daily Log and Department Log to document and learn about pertinent information and any resident’s dietary, physical and behavioral changes.
  • Refers to the ISP (Individualized Service Plans), Resident Profile and Addendums for every new resident.
  • Assesses the resident’s specific dietary needs.
  • Participates in monthly Resident Counsel Meetings actively and other identified food committee meetings.
  • Maintains and protects the confidentiality of resident information at all times.


Safety and Risk Management

  • Partners with community team to ensure community is in compliance with national/provincial regulations pertaining to occupational health and safety requirements and promotion of Risk Management programs and policies; adherence to safety rules and regulations.
  • Ensures and practices safety procedures at all times including Personal Protective Equipment (PPE), fire extinguishers, Safety Data Sheets (SDS) and Lockout Tagout procedures.
  • Ensures all work areas are maintained in a healthful and safe condition, HACCP (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point) applications.
  • Ensures food is protected from contamination and safe food handling is practiced at all times to prevent an outbreak of food borne illness.
